Erik ten Hag confirms big injury boost for Brentford game

Manchester United manager Erik ten Hag has confirmed that Lisandro Martinez could be available for the Premier League meeting against Brentford on the road.
The Argentine has been on the sidelines since his knee injury in early February, but he could be in the matchday squad to face the Bees on Saturday evening.
Speaking in today's press conference, Ten Hag said that the Argentine has been making good progress and there is a chance that he could be involved at Brentford.
Ten Hag did not provide an update on the rest of the squad, but the likes of Harry Maguire, Casemiro and Jonny Evans could also return for the trip to west London.
United are currently nine points behind the fourth spot occupied by Aston Villa with a game in hand. They face a huge task ahead to qualify for the Champions League.
The club are also behind Tottenham Hotspur by a margin of six points. They will need both teams to drop points in the coming weeks in order to make the top four.
